White/Caucasian vs Ghanaian College, Under 1 year Correlation Chart
The stat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 585,196,382 people shows a significant positive correlation between the proportion of Whites/Caucasians and percentage of population with at least college, under 1 year education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.695 and weighted average of 64.0%. Similarly, the statistical analysis conducted on geographies consisting of 190,712,650 people shows a poor positive correlation between the proportion of Ghanaians and percentage of population with at least college, under 1 year education in the United States with a correlation coefficient (R) of 0.110 and weighted average of 63.9%, a difference of 0.17%.
